The University employs Muslim Student Advisers to support Muslim students and other members of the University community who wish to seek their support. Support for Jewish students is offered by the University Jewish Chaplaincy organisation which provides chaplaincy services for students in Leeds and across the UK.
The Universities Chaplaincy in Leeds is open to staff and students from the University of Leeds, Leeds Beckett University, Leeds Arts University, and The University of Law. The Emmanuel Centre, managed by the Universities Chaplaincy in Leeds has space for private Christian prayer in the Claire Chapel.
